Coincidentally, I have just ordered high-resolution scans of the two
"C" size drawings (one for grands, one for uprights) that were bound
into the back of an original Welte (Licensee) Service Manual I own.
I plan to have initial (unedited) prints of these at the 2012 AMICA
Convention for "show-and-tell" and will be taking orders (price not
yet established) for cleaned-up copies on nice vellum or other sturdy
engineering papers.  Unfortunately, these drawings antedate the design
with the multi-chambered change-over unit, but I'll keep looking for
my sketch.  Also, check the MMD Archives; there's a small chance
I submitted the sketch there or possibly in an AMICA Technicalities
collection.
